Feeds | Abilities that say "at the beginning of the next end step" (or any other ability that says "at", "whenever", or "when") express triggered abilities, and almost all those triggered abilities go on the stack (including all of them that say "at"). This includes spells and abilities that can't be countered. Now, if the End Step began, all those "beginning of the end step" triggers have triggered and are on the stack waiting to resolve.The interesting thing is that if you end the turn with them waiting to resolve, the triggers get exiled and the game advances to the Cleanup Step.
